[QUOTE="elkwc, post: 1831936, member: 22295"] At the time I bought the semen I hadn’t seen any progeny. It was on the advice of another breeder. I have since seen some progeny. They are shorter and more refined in muscling and bone for what we desire. Nice cattle if they fit your criteria. Just because they don’t fit my criteria doesn’t mean they aren’t good and won’t work elsewhere. The same with Drag Iron. We kept one bull and one heifer calf out of 5-6 calves. We want a sire at least a 6.0 mature frame, heavy muscled and big boned. Also good feet, legs and structure. I’m a little concerned about frame size on the Jet Blacks but on heifers a live calf with no assistance is important. Everything I saw on him from those who used him was positive. They say his daughters are great cows. [/QUOTE]
